The Red Hat Engineering team is looking for a Senior Software Engineer to join us in Raleigh or Boston. In this role, you will contribute to the engineering of features related to the deployment and life cycle management of Kubernetes and Red Hat OpenShift. You'll play a specific part in defining the architecture for Kubernetes deployment infrastructure and in developing our offerings from inception, through upstream development, to delivery.
What you will do:

  • Play an active role in container and virtualization-related projects and communities like Kubernetes, Red Hat OpenShift, and KubeVirt

  • Create and guide new feature development; contribute to open source projects in Golang, Python.

  • Coordinate with team leads, architects, and other engineers on the design and architecture of our offerings

  • Become responsible for the quality of our offerings, participate in peer code reviews and continuous integration (CI), and respond to security threats

  • Work with Red Hat's Global Customer Support team and partner support teams on resolving customer issues

  • Work with the Quality Engineering (QE) team to ensure that projects are tested correctly

  • Publicize the team's work through blogs, web postings, or conference talks

What you will bring:

  • 5+ years of experience working in a Linux environment with at least one language like Golang, Python, Java, or C or C++

  • Experience with a container ecosystem like Docker, Kubernetes, Red Hat OpenShift.

  • Experience with microservices architectures and concepts including APIs, versioning, monitoring, etc.

  • Ability to examine various technological areas deeply and deliver solutions

  • Debugging skills

  • Proficient written and verbal communication skills in English

  • Bachelor's degree in computer science or equivalent working experience

The following are considered a plus:

  • Experience with cloud development

  • Familiarity with virtualization, networking, or storage

  • Background in DevOps or site reliability engineering (SRE)

  • Experience with open source development

What you need to know about the Boston Tech Scene

Boston is a powerhouse for technology innovation thanks to world-class research universities like MIT and Harvard and a robust pipeline of venture capital investment. Host to the first telephone call and one of the first general-purpose computers ever put into use, Boston is now a hub for biotechnology, robotics and artificial intelligence — though it’s also home to several B2B software giants. So it’s no surprise that the city consistently ranks among the greatest startup ecosystems in the world.

Key Facts About Boston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 269,000; 9.4%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Thermo Fisher Scientific, Toast, Klaviyo, HubSpot, DraftKings
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, biotechnology, robotics, software, aerospace
  • Funding Landscape: $15.7 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Summit Partners, Volition Capital, Bain Capital Ventures, MassVentures, Highland Capital Partners
  • Research Centers and Universities: MIT, Harvard University, Boston College, Tufts University, Boston University, Northeastern University, Smithsonian Astrophysical Observatory, National Bureau of Economic Research, Broad Institute, Lowell Center for Space Science & Technology, National Emerging Infectious Diseases Laboratories
